หน้าหลัก

จาก wiki.surinsanghasociety
ไปยังการนำทาง ไปยังการค้นหา

Way that at the first stages this probability of survival of poor options is higher (to favor the explorative capabilities with the search method), whereas in the last stages it need to be made almost negligible (correspondingly, to create the https://britishrestaurantawards.org/members/burn94game/activity/460911/ algorithm exploit promising possible solutions detected during the evolutionary process). Inside the CRO, this tradeoff is controlled by two parameters: (1) in the reef formation, by the initial price amongst free/occupied squares 0 , and (2) inside the last stages of your algorithm, by the depredation probability , which controls the appearance of offered space in the reef when gets close to 1. Regarding the exploration/explotaition capabilities of the algorithm, it really is fascinating to observe that the CRO adopts ideas from evolutionary computation and simulated annealing algorithms, but with new variants. The exploration6 phase from the algorithm is carried out by operators that simulate the sexual and asexual reproductive processes of corals. The big exploration structure would be the broadcast spawning method which really should be carried out with a high probability, whereas the brooding reproduction is vital for avoiding neighborhood optima. The budding (asexual reproduction) guarantees that the best solutions replicate and span more than the reef, so this approach contributes to the exploitation phase with the CRO algorithm. As described ahead of, the fight for space inside the reef is essential within this exploitation phase. Within this context, it really is critical to highlight that the exploitation phase resulting from the CRO is fairly comparable for the obtained by means of a simulated annealing algorithm, where the temperature in the program controls this phase, as well as the cooling rate is definitely the key factor. Inside the CRO method, the free/occupied rate could be the aspect that controls this exploitation phase. We could also establish a very first evaluation on the parameters values from the CRO when it comes to its intuitive theoretical behavior. Note, however, that the optimal specific values is going to be unique in each case, so a sensitivity evaluation of your CRO parameters has to be carried out ahead of its application to new issues. The initial free/occupied squares ( ) really should be sufficient to enable new poorer solutions to possess sufficient survival probabilities. As a result, a worth for 0.four may very well be affordable. On the other hand, it really is intuitive that inside the initially methods of the algorithm the depredation probability must be null, whereas within the final methods of your CRO, with all the reef potentially full with corals, a small value of this probability could help to prevent receiving stuck in suboptimal options. Hence, a worth of within the interval [0, 0.1] could possibly be appropriate for many applications, as an example, when the stopping criteria is often a maximum quantity of iterations, by imposing a linear progression of with 0 as initial worth and 0.1 at the finish in the algorithm. Other parameters to be studied are the fractions and connected with coral reproduction. A high worth of corals applying broadcast spawning is necessary in an effort to guarantee an effective exploration on the search space. However, a tiny value of brooding and asexual reproduction is advisable. Hence 0.9 and 0.1 could be a great beginning parameter set.